Output 1589fd7deea8e19d15e87cc49276995cacb52cacffeb1fb3fc30c4eb6fafb8bd:91

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 73044f8fada06cc5d7162e33ac71b936c9c4419fbf02e1a8caf4f1db37e5a665
address
bc1pwvzylrad5pkvt4ck9ce6cudexmyugsvlhupwr2x27ncakdl95ejs9647mg
transaction
1589fd7deea8e19d15e87cc49276995cacb52cacffeb1fb3fc30c4eb6fafb8bd
spent
true